Afterschool Programs for Preschool-Grade 8
Brooklyn Friends School is committed to meeting the scheduling needs of today’s working families and to offering children a variety of exciting specialty classes in their afterschool hours. Our comprehensive afterschool program provides safe, nurturing, and age- appropriate care and activities for children in preschool through grade 8 from 3 to 6 pm daily.
 
Afterschool programs are not included in tuition. The cost varies depending on the hours and specialty classes.

The afterschool program for preschool children meets in a preschool classroom, providing continuity for the children’s school-day activities. Lower school children may participate in playgroups, homework club or homework clinic, and specialty classes that keep them productive and busy throughout the afternoon. There are many specialty classes that the children may choose from, such as chess, art, music, dance, hands-on science, knitting, French, Spanish, and recreational sports. The middle school program offers study hall and homework clinic as well as specialty classes in chess, multimedia, and documentary film-making.

Summer Camp and Summer Arts
Several camp options are available during summer vacation. (Click links on the left-hand menu.) Summer Camp is offered to preschoolers through 2nd graders who swim, take trips, play games, create art projects, have guest visitors and learn new skills under the guidance of experienced teachers. Third through 9th graders may enroll in the Summer Arts program and learn from professional artists and teachers in a variety of fields, such as theater arts, music, creative writing, woodworking, filmmaking, technology, and visual arts. The program also offers swimming, field trips, and just plain fun!
